What is RSS video aggregator?
An RSS aggregator put simply is a software application, or remotely hosted service, that collects content from disparate sources and provides a single consolidated view.

Huh? Not so simple, right? What is means is that it is the software that makes video casts viewable. An RSS aggregator is an application that can also be referred to as a feed reader, feed aggregator or simply just an aggregator. It takes your files, and data, and it feeds them to a host server as a posting (like on a blog) so that the subscribers to your site can view your video cast.

So, why the RSS? What does that mean?
RSS are initials that refer to specific standards of syndication or feed. The RSS family of web feed formats are used often in order to publish frequently updated digital content, such as blogs, news feeds or podcasts. So, for your video cast, you will want to use an RSS feed because you will likely have several postings and updates, and it allows the subscribers to see when new content is posted, as well as be able to get to it. Also, it is the easiest one to use for this constantly changing posting.

The initials "RSS" are variously used to refer to the following standards:
Really Simple Syndication (RSS 2.0)
Rich Site Summary (RSS 0.91, RSS 1.0)
RDF Site Summary (RSS 0.9 and 1.0)

When you use these forms, your RSS delivers the video file as an XML file called an "RSS feed," "webfeed," "RSS stream," or "RSS channel". The XML file is the most usable and compatible file for videocasting.

How do you use RSS video aggregators?
Well, most of the people who use RSS content use software programs called "feed readers" or "feed aggregators". The way this works is that the user will generally subscribe to the feed, and then they can just check to see if the feeds have any new content. It will keep track of the last time they checked and update them of anything since that time.So, after creating your video, and compressing it, you transfer it using an encoder and RSS aggregator. Then, your subscribers will be able to see it, and will be notified when it is posted.

So how does this improve your video casting? Well, it is really very simple, an RSS video aggregator is going to improve your video casting because it is going to make it possible. You will provide the ability to download automatically by having your viewers subscribe to the vlog.

Your RSS video aggregator is the means by which your videocast becomes available and is viewable by the public. With out it, your viewers would have to have specific technology, and you would have to send them the file instead of post it for downloading or streaming.

Videocasting is a great way to reach thousands of people for very little cost, so whether you are posting a funny video of your dog chasing a mouse, or an interview between yourself and a socialite, you will want to make sure that it is easy for the public to view it, and to use their current MP3 or computerized devices to see your video cast posting. You also want to make sure that your subscribers are alerted with your new posting is made available, thus you will need an RSS video aggregator.

An RSS video aggregator does not just improve your video cast, it makes it possible.
